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ences vs. Austin Medical Assistant Training
Both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ences and Austin Medical Assistant Training are 2-4 years schools located in New York. The following statements compare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ences and Austin Medical Assistant Training with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Both schools are private.
-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ences's tuition ($13,620) is more expensive than Austin Medical Assistant Training ($11,000).

-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ences's students to faculty ratio (4 to 1) is lower than Austin Medical Assistant Training (20 to 1).
- Austin Medical Assistant Training (328 students) is larger than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ences (65 students) with more enrolled students.
- Austin Medical Assistant Training ($5,437) has higher amount of financial aid than Finger Lakes Health College of Nursing & Health Sciences ($4,315).
- Both schools have same graduation rate of 100%.
